Chevron Cars Ltd announce event and driver line-up for 2013

Chevron Cars Limited, owned by businessman David Witt, announces its much awaited event calendar and driver line-up for 2013.

Featuring 11 confirmed race weekends to-date, including participation in the GT Cup Championship and MSA British Endurance Championship, the teams schedule is also due to involve selected rounds of the British GT Championship later in the season.

Jordan Witt will be driving the highly developed and tested Chevron GT3, teaming up with GT racer Marcus Clutton in British Endurance. Meanwhile, former British Touring Car Championship (BTCC) and Le Mans star Anthony Reid rejoins the team and will be taking charge of the Chevron GT4, pairing up with Ray Grimes or David Witt in all two-driver races.

Chevron Cars will also be attending and competing at the three-day Cholmondeley Pageant of Power (14-16 June) in Cheshire, returning to the celebrated Goodwood Festival of Speed (11-14 July), and debuting the Chevron GT3 at CarFest North (02-04 August).

In 2013, outside of the domestic GT scene, the British marque is planning to venture into Europe for the Dutch Supercar Challengedetails of which will be announced ahead of the Summer.

David Witt commented: We have been regular customers at Anglesey over the Winter months, rigorously testing the Chevron GT, GT3 and GT4. This season weve planned a busy calendar for the team, which provides a good combination of sprint and endurance racing across various seriesand includes appearances at all the iconic British festivals of motor sport.

Im delighted to confirm that Anthony [Reid] is back on board with Chevron, and was out testing the GT4 with us last week at Oulton Park. Between our lead drivers Jordan [Witt] and Anthony, we are confident that we can challenge for the GT Cup and British Endurance titles this year.
